/** |
|
@brief Default framebuffer |
|
|
|
Default framebuffer, i.e. the actual screen surface. It is automatically |
|
created when Context is created and it is available through global variable |
|
@ref defaultFramebuffer. It is by default mapped to whole screen surface. |
|
|
|
@section DefaultFramebuffer-usage Usage |
|
|
|
When you are using only the default framebuffer, the usage is simple. You |
|
must ensure that it is properly resized when application surface is resized, |
|
i.e. you must pass the new size in your @ref Platform::GlutApplication::viewportEvent() "viewportEvent()" |
|
implementation, for example: |
|
@code |
|
void viewportEvent(const Vector2i& size) { |
|
defaultFramebuffer.setViewport({}, size); |
|
|
|
// ... |
|
} |
|
@endcode |
|
|
|
Next thing you probably want is to clear all used buffers before performing |
|
any drawing in your @ref Platform::GlutApplication::drawEvent() "drawEvent()" |
|
implementation, for example: |
|
@code |
|
void drawEvent() { |
|
defaultFramebuffer.clear(FramebufferClear::Color|FramebufferClear::Depth); |
|
|
|
// ... |
|
} |
|
@endcode |
|
|
|
See Framebuffer documentation for more involved usage, usage of non-default or |
|
multiple framebuffers. |
|
|
|
@section DefaultFramebuffer-performance-optimization Performance optimizations |
|
|
|
See also @ref AbstractFramebuffer-performance-optimization "relevant section in AbstractFramebuffer". |
|
|
|
If extension @extension{EXT,direct_state_access} is available, functions |
|
mapForDraw() and mapForRead() use DSA to avoid unnecessary calls to |
|
@fn_gl{BindFramebuffer}. See their respective documentation for more |
|
information. |
|
*/ |
